Scientific Drilling is looking for a Test Technician to work at our Applied Technologies Center in Paso Robles, CA. Scientific Drilling is an independent directional drilling and wellbore navigation, surveying and logging Service Company serving customers worldwide. Our industry leading navigation systems provide definitive wellbore placement information, enabling safer and more efficient placement of tightly spaced wellbores throughout the world. We are motivated by crafting innovative and elegant solutions to technically challenging problems. Responsibilities

  • Calibrate electronic equipment using a written procedure.
  • Ensure that equipment passes specifications after calibration.
  • Adhere to and improve safety standards.
  • Manage work station and practice good housekeeping techniques.
